The event, first launched by Conde Nast in 2009 and operated locally by News Magazine title Vogue Australia, has also secured Tourism NSW as a first time sponsor for the instalment on September 8. Existing partner City of Sydney has also signed for the 2011 event.

Westfield Sydney confirmed it has had an advertising relationship with Vogue since the centre opened in October 2010. However, marketing general manager John Batistich told Ragtrader a multi-year agreement had not been inked for the annual consumer shopping night.

“At this stage, Westfield Sydney have partnered with Vogue Fashion’s Night Out for the 2011 event,” he said. “All of our tenants [will be] actively engaged. Also many of our food tenants will take part...including our food court and Justin North’s Becasse and Quarter 21, as well as four fine dining restaurants.”

The night will include a number of activations across luxury stores, department stores, shopping centres, boutiques and High Street brands. It will stretch across Martin Place, Pitt Street, Market Street and George Street.
